Barbara Jane Jeffreys GothermanMrs. Gotherman died peacefully on Wednesday, November 4, 2009.The daughter of the late Robert Alexander Jeffreys and Thelma Sterling Collins Jeffreys, she was born on April 24, 1926 in Goldsboro, NC. Bobbie graduated from Marjorie Webster College in Washington, DC, where she met the love of her life, W.W. (Bill) Gotherman. Mrs. Gotherman was married for fifty six years to the late William Wills Gotherman. She was preceded in death by her sister, Lucy Ann Jeffreys Elliott and brothers-in-law William Henry Elliott and F.
